2014-07-21 23:25 GMT+03:00 Jason Ekstrand <[email protected]>: > Guilio, > I think I figured out what bothered me about this patch. You use a > weston_layer_entry to store the list in weston_layer instead of just > wl_list. I think the code would actually be clearer if you just used > wl_list in that case. That way we avoid all of the layer.view_list.link > stuff which looks weird and inconsistent with the rest of our uses of the > word "link". Other than that, I'm ok with it. > --Jason
Actually that was a deliberate decision. The point is that weston_layer_entry_insert() needs two weston_layer_entry, both for the list and the entry, so to avoid special casing the insertion of a view at the head of the layer's list rather than in the middle of it I put a weston_layer_entry at the head of the list too. > > > On Fri, Jul 18, 2014 at 5:44 PM, Jason Ekstrand <[email protected]> > wrote: >> >> I'm not sure what I think about this patch.
